3-1-2: LIQUOR CONTROL COMMISSION:
   A.   Appointment: The LLCC may appoint a person, or persons to serve at the will of the LLCC, and to advise him in the exercise of his powers and duties as such commissioner. Such persons shall be members of the village board of trustees, and shall constitute the liquor control commission of the village.
   B.   Filing Of Appointment: The LLCC shall file a written appointment of the members of the Liquor Control Commission in the office of the Village Clerk, within five (5) days after making the appointment of said members.
   C.   Duties: The Liquor Commission shall have the following duties:
      1.   To recommend to the Village Board such further regulations and restrictions regarding the issuance of, and operations under local licenses, not inconsistent with law, as the public good and convenience may require.
      2.   To conduct hearings upon all matters referred to it by the LLCC and to make recommendations thereon to the LLCC. (Ord. 95-433, 12-5-1995, eff. 4-30-1996)
